Rev. Kevin DeWitt McDowney

Kevin Dewitt McDowney, born on April 23, 1963, in Fredericksburg, Virginia, was the son of the late James Henry and Daisy Mae (Curry) McDowney. He was the ninth of twelve siblings. Kevin completed his primary and middle school education in the King George County Public School System. At the tender age of 16 he began his military career and graduated high school in Augsburg, Germany, while serving in the United States Army.

God peacefully transitioned Kevin from labor to eternal rest on July 23, 2025, at his residence in King George, VA following a brief illness.

At an early age, he was baptized and became a member of the Good Hope Baptist Church in King George, Virginia, under Reverend Ralph E. Cabell's leadership. Kevin’s ministry began early, serving in junior ministries, then as an adult church schoolteacher, cemetery committee

member, men’s club and chorus participant, despite his inability to carry a tune in a bucket. He enjoyed lifting his voice to the Lord. Kevin served on the Deacon’s ministry before being ordained as a Minister in 1995 by Reverend Ronald E. Dunaway. In 1998, he was called to pastor the Mount Olive Baptist Church in Orange, VA, serving until his deployment to Iraq with the military in 2005. Kevin retired after more than 30 years in the U.S. Army and often spoke of his battle buddies in the 80th Division Training Command. Additionally, he worked as a land surveyor supervisor with the Virginia Department of Transportation in Fredericksburg, VA, and retired from that position.
